Whether a company is introducing new skills, working methods, products, or services, choosing the right employee training method is crucial to ensure proper knowledge comprehension and retention. Although there are a variety of different approaches to employee training, it is imperative that businesses adopt a training method that suits both the business and employees’ needs and requirements.

Group training is one of the most commonly-used employee training approaches to date. This is due to its ability to conveniently train a large number of people at the same time, saving companies valuable time and money.
